#4fbfbe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4fbfbe is composed of 31% red, 74.9% green and 74.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.5%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 179.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.7% and a lightness of 52.9%. #4fbfbe color hex could be obtained by blending #9effff with #007f7d.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#4fbfbe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b0b is the darkest color, while #fcfef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4fbfbe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868888 is the less saturated color, while #18f6f4 is the most saturated one.
